On Tuesday 2 December 1999, power was devolved from Westminster to the Northern Ireland Assembly and its Executive.
This event marked the end of a century that tells the story of the changing relationships between Britain, Northern Ireland and Ireland, leading to the creation of the Northern Ireland Assembly and devolution of power to the people of Northern Ireland.
